Solution Type Problem Resolution Sure Solution 1519957.1 : T10000C T10000D - The TAA feature Must Be Turned Off On RTDs, Causes ECAM Error CC=5 RC=116
In this Document
Applies to:StorageTek T10000C Tape Drive - Version Not Applicable to Not Applicable [Release N/A]StorageTek T10000C Tape Drive - Version All Versions to All Versions [Release All Releases] StorageTek T10000D Tape Drive - Version All Versions to All Versions [Release All Releases] Information in this document applies to any platform. SymptomsMVC's (Multi Volume Cartridge) are being put into Broken status due to "ECAM error CC=5 RC=116" Position Errors during a migrate of a partitioned MVC. (ALP/Dynamic Reclaim is on) ChangesAll T10000C and T10000D FICON code versions have the TAA feature available. It is defaulted to off. CauseTAA (Tape Application Acceleration) should be disabled for any RTD (Real Tape Drive). This is especially true if the customer is using the ALP/Dynamic Reclaim feature. This feature will partition the tape. The drive may not return the correct partition information if TAA is turned on. This can cause Position Errors to occur during the migrate which will cause the tape to be put into a broken status. SolutionTurn off the TAA feature for any T10000C and T10000D RTDs at the site. This is turned on or off under the VOP Config>Fiber menu. It is only available in FICON emulation mode.
If you are in a situation where a RTD was running for a period of time with TAA turned on the following is recommended: 1) Take the RTD offline and turn off the TAA feature. Put the drive back online. 2) Check any tapes that were put up on this drive for writes during the time when TAA was turned on. Run inventory on these tapes. If the inventory fails, run Audit against the volume to set the CDS to match the data on the tape. Note: If the inventory runs clean then no further action with that tape is required.
